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Continuous Documentation @JavaLand 2018
Search
Daniel Kocot
March 13, 2018
Programming
140
1
Share
Embed
Copy iframe code
Copy JS code
Copy link
Start on current slide
Continuous Documentation @JavaLand 2018
Daniel Kocot
March 13, 2018
More Decks by Daniel Kocot
See All by Daniel Kocot
Navigating the Post OpenAPI Era
danielkocot
0
53
The Digital Product Passport
danielkocot
0
81
Establishing a Specification Framework for API Management Federation
danielkocot
0
55
API Sprawl In The Era Of Great Unbundling
danielkocot
0
120
API Development: Evolving Prospects and Future Outlook
danielkocot
0
150
API Thinking
danielkocot
0
98
The intersection of AI and API Development
danielkocot
0
72
Unlocking collaboration with Internal Developer Portals and Marketplaces - Democratizing API Access
danielkocot
0
47
leveraging_prompt_engineering_for_effective_openapi_descriptions_of_apis.pdf
danielkocot
0
74
Other Decks in Programming
See All in Programming
Even G2とAWSで推しのエージェントを召喚しよう!
har1101
1
120
例外の正しい扱い方 そのエラー try-catchして大丈夫?
jinwatanabe
0
280
jQueryをバージョンアップする前に使いたいjQuery Migrate
matsuo_atsushi
0
590
Webフレームワークの ベンチマークについて
yusukebe
0
180
ECSアプリログをFireLensでコスト削減しようとしたけど諦めた話 in Fargate×Node.js
akihisaikeda
2
4.2k
PHPで使える日時の表現と、その知り方 #frontend_phpcon_do
o0h
PRO
0
260
Make SRE Operations Easier with Azure SRE Agent
kkamegawa
0
8.1k
act1-costs.pdf
sumedhbala
0
120
AI駆動開発を妨げる技術的負債の解消アプローチ / ai-refactoring-approach
minodriven
14
7k
Datadog × OpenTelemetry 入門と実践のあいだ
kn_to_maxpno
1
180
並列実装の現場、2ヶ月間実務でAIを使い倒したAIもPCも私も限界が近い
ming_ayami
0
130
Snowflake Summitでの新機能 CoCo / CoWork / snowflake-summit-2026-overall-what-new-coco
tatsuhiro
1
180
Featured
See All Featured
Chrome DevTools: State of the Union 2024 - Debugging React & Beyond
addyosmani
10
1.2k
Discover your Explorer Soul
emna__ayadi
2
1.1k
[Rails World 2023 - Day 1 Closing Keynote] - The Magic of Rails
eileencodes
38
2.9k
Claude Code どこまでも/ Claude Code Everywhere
nwiizo
65
56k
AI: The stuff that nobody shows you
jnunemaker
PRO
8
740
The Language of Interfaces
destraynor
162
27k
<Decoding/> the Language of Devs - We Love SEO 2024
nikkihalliwell
1
260
Measuring & Analyzing Core Web Vitals
bluesmoon
9
870
世界の人気アプリ100個を分析して見えたペイウォール設計の心得
akihiro_kokubo
PRO
72
40k
Build your cross-platform service in a week with App Engine
jlugia
234
18k
Max Prin - Stacking Signals: How International SEO Comes Together (And Falls Apart)
techseoconnect
PRO
0
190
Getting science done with accelerated Python computing platforms
jacobtomlinson
2
240
Transcript
Continuous Documentation Daniel Kocot (@dk_1977) JavaLand 2018 13.03.2018 1
2
3
4 Show your hands
5 Continuous Delivery Develop Build Test Deploy Release
Agilität und Dokumentation 6
Agiles Manifest Individuen und Interaktionen mehr als Prozesse und Werkzeuge
Funktionierende Software mehr als umfassende Dokumentation Zusammenarbeit mit den Kunden mehr als Vertragsverhandlung Reagieren auf Veränderungen mehr als das Befolgen eines Plans 7
Agiles Manifest Funktionierende Software mehr als umfassende Dokumentation 8
Dokumentation als Inkrement 9
Transparenz 10
Verantwortlichkeit 11
Review 12
Der Kunde im Kontext von Dokumentation 13
Lebendige Anforderungen 14
Der richtige Inhalt 15
Gestaltung 16
17 Retrospektive Dokumentationslandschaft Wissensmanagement
Werkzeuge 18
Documentation as Code 19
Asciidoctor 20
21
PlantUML 22
23
Test Driven Documentation 24 Anforderung mit Gherkin Tests mit Spock
Spock Reports
API Dokumentation 25 25 swagger2markup Spring REST Docs
Buildmanagement & Buildpipelines 26
Multi-Channel Dokumentation 27 27
Wikis 28
Static Site Generators JBake jekyll Antora 29
Asciidoctor PDF speedata Publisher 30 Portable Document Format
31 Documentation as a Service Spark Framework
DEMO 32
Weiterführende Informationen •Agile, frisch gebackene Dokumentation – Teil 1: JBake
https://blog.codecentric.de/2017/10/jbake-agile-dokumentation-teil-1/ •Agile, frisch gebackene Dokumentation – Teil 2: PlantUML mit JBake https://blog.codecentric.de/2017/11/agile-frisch-gebackene-dokumentation-teil-2-plantuml-mit-jbake/ •Agile, frisch gebackene Dokumentation – Teil 3: Getestete Anforderungen mit JBake https://blog.codecentric.de/2018/02/agile-frisch-gebackene-dokumentation-teil-3-anforderungen-spock-jbake/ 33
Q & A 34
35